Ancient yet immediate, an ally for celebrations, a therapy for sorrow, a vehicle to voice dissent, a lullaby to fall asleep to.<\/p>\n<p>For all its therapeutic power, music can and has been used to sinister effects. In Germany, during the Nazi regime, German composer Richard Wagner\u2019s music was used not only to glorify Nazism, but would even be played during acts of torture in concentration camps as a tool for psychological torment for jews. In 1994, during the Rwandan genocide, radio stations broadcast music with lyrics that encouraged Hutus to commit violence against Tutsis. In more recent times in India, H-Pop or Hindutva Pop, a genre of music that uses nationalistic and religiously charged lyrics and seeks to establish the supremacy of Hindus by normalising Islamophobia.<\/p>\n<p>But then you also have musical warriors of the other \u2014 the good, the empowering \u2014 kind. The Concert for Bangladesh saw musicians like Ravi Shankar, Ali Akbar Khan, George Harrison, Ringo Starr, Eric Clapton and Bob Dylan performing in a pioneering charity event held in 1971-72 to raise funds for Bengali refugees displaced during the Bangladesh Liberation War. Between the 1920s and the 1960s, Paul Robeson used the power of his baritone to literally give a voice to the oppressed the world over. In India, from Dalit rappers to independent musicians writing and performing songs to protest controversial bills like the CAA and NRC, rivers of music continue to flow through and bringing to life, the human condition.<\/p>\n<p>What happens to musical traditions when people and entire communities migrate \u2014 willingly or not \u2014 migrate?
